Let's do bug #1769910 actually right.

My original implementation was computing averages and medians.  Now we do binning, as requested.  So much simpler, too!  In addition, it fixes a bug where when hoping across activities we were only accounting for the last activity as the total time; now we count the time from the start of the initial activity.

This also includes some reduction and optimization of the activity manager dumpsys output.
